** The plot of the movie is that Hannah's hometown needs to raise enough money to keep a land developer from turning a local farm into a mega mall. The film came out in 2009, less than a year after the 2008 U.S. recession that resulted in countless malls across America struggling and closing.

* CriticProof: The whole series was panned by critics, but provided to be a success among girls born between 2006 and 2011, and made billions through merchandise and concerts. It almost always won awards from the Teen Choice Awards, and only lost a few in 2009 to either ''Literature/{{Twilight}}'' or ''Film/HighSchoolMusical 3''. TheMovie even made $160 million, despite a low Rotten Tomatoes score and two [[UsefulNotes/GoldenRaspberryAward Razzie nominations]].

** Lilly's alter-ego Lola Luftnagle wears a pink bob wig, virtually identical to the one later worn by Miley Cyrus' character Ashley O in the ''Series/BlackMirror'' episode [[Recap/BlackMirrorRachelJackAndAshleyToo "Rachel, Jack & Ashley Too"]]. Given that the episode was in many ways a BlackComedy parody of the Disney Channel and of Miley's public image, many people immediately noticed the similarity, not least of whom was [[https://popculture.com/celebrity/2019/06/11/miley-cyrus-compares-black-mirror-episode-hilarious-hannah-montana/ Miley herself]], who joked about "that time Hannah Montana and Ashley O went clubbing".
